Lines Matching refs:builtins
32 #include "builtins.h"
5918 // builtins global objects.
5921 // [builtins]: the object holding the runtime routines written in JS.
5922 DECL_ACCESSORS(builtins, JSBuiltinsObject)
5934 // by throwing an exception. This is for the debug and builtins global
5989 // Builtins global object which holds the runtime routines written in
5994 inline Object* javascript_builtin(Builtins::JavaScript id);
5995 inline void set_javascript_builtin(Builtins::JavaScript id, Object* value);
5998 inline Code* javascript_builtin_code(Builtins::JavaScript id);
5999 inline void set_javascript_builtin_code(Builtins::JavaScript id, Code* value);
6015 // Layout description. The size of the builtins object includes
6018 static const int kJSBuiltinsCount = Builtins::id_count;
6025 static int OffsetOfFunctionWithId(Builtins::JavaScript id) {
6029 static int OffsetOfCodeWithId(Builtins::JavaScript id) {
8491 V(kBuiltins, "builtins", "(Builtins)") \